    This is inside the train station. And it looks super cute and clean--it replaced the Starbucks that shut down. There are like 3-4 convenient parking spots in the turnaround if you're just going to order to go, otherwise street parking is all around. Didn't get coffee recently, but did get some baked treats. We were all pleasantly surprised! Favorite thing we tried was the spinach and bacon scone. This was so good. Our kids loved it. The scone was really buttery and savory. Ham and cheese croissant was a solid second savory choice. My husband also ordered us a cranberry orange scone because he thought it sounded festive. Unfortunately, this one wasn't a hit. If you like tart and citrus and holiday in your mouth, then maybe this one is actually for you--it just wasn't for me. But that's not to say it isn't good. The scones aren't dry or dense, but more fluffy and tender inside with a bit of a bite to the outside. The texture is nice and almost like a cheddar bay biscuit.

    Came here for the first time recently because I tried a location in Milwaukee and LOVED the taste of the coffee, so when I found out there were multiple locations near my house, I was stoked. When my husband and I were parking, we didn't realize at first that it was inside the Palatine Train Station, and we drove around a couple of times confused because we couldn't find it. Once we parked and started walking, that's when we saw the cafe's sign. Inside, the cafe has a beautiful natural aesthetic with light-colored walls and bright lights. Then, when you turn left from the ordering counter, there are some wooden tables, wooden benches, stools, and plants with tons of open space because of the train station. There is also a pretty big patio outside the front door with a fountain, tables, and chairs, so we ended up sitting there until it began raining. We came on a Sunday, and it wasn't too busy inside, but once we ordered, many more people walked in. There were 2 baristas working at the time, and it took an insanely long time for them to make our two drinks. I ordered an iced Sweet Honey Bee latte which has local honey and lavender syrup inside of it and my husband ordered a Strawberry Fields smoothie (strawberry and banana). For these 2 drinks, it literally took us 15 minutes to get our drinks. We both greatly enjoyed our drinks once we received them, though. The coffee they use is great quality and this drink in particular is smooth and delicious. My husband said his drink was natural and had actual fruit inside, which was a plus (I couldn't try his because I'm allergic to strawberries). This cafe has many different drink and food choices. It is a bit more expensive than some other coffee places for the size of the drinks, but nowadays, coffee anywhere has gotten overpriced, so I'm not even surprised. My drink was about $7 and both of our drinks together were a little more than $18 including a tip. We both ordered 20 oz drinks from what I can remember, and they have 16oz, 20oz, and 24oz options. Overall, I would come back periodically, but because of how expensive it is, I wouldn't make this my daily coffee joint.
